Output 51b1621cceb18f74bdd8869df75715e6672b00950b87d2645a15d785c7c17007:1

value
8000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2db60728cab85e3e360a5bc2f0810f2dccd55db8 OP_EQUAL
address
35riPhcDJodyjoFpaeTfedbmf5R4museQp
transaction
51b1621cceb18f74bdd8869df75715e6672b00950b87d2645a15d785c7c17007
spent
true